Dogecoin Mining: Profit Potential in 2023?
Diving into the world of blockchain mining can be exciting, and Dogecoin, with its dedicated community, is no exception. Yet, in 2023, the question on everyone's mind is: can you actually make a income mining Dogecoin?
The truth is complex. Dogecoin's validation algorithm, Proof-of-Work, remains fairly easy for home miners. This means you don't need top-tier technology to get started.
Despite this, the check here intense nature of Dogecoin mining, coupled with power costs and the volatile value of Dogecoin itself, creates significant challenges to making a consistent profit.
- {Before you embark on your Dogecoin mining journey, consider these factors:
- Electricity costs in your region.
- The price of hardware needed for mining.
- The current value and projected future value of Dogecoin.
- Your risk tolerance and investment goals.

Solana's Proof-of-History: An Alternative to Eth Mining
Solana has gained significant traction in the blockchain landscape with its unique consensus mechanism known as Proof-of-History. This protocol serves as an alternative to the computationally intensive Proof-of-Work used by Ethereum and other prominent blockchains.
Proof-of-History in Solana utilizes a novel cryptographic technique to establish the sequence of events on the blockchain. By implementing verifiable delay functions, Solana can determine the historical order of transactions with remarkable accuracy.
This optimized approach to consensus supports Solana to achieve impressively high transaction speeds and low fees, making it a promising network for creators seeking to build scalable and robust applications.
